關閉Apache的目錄瀏覽功能

2021-10-07 06:05:12 字數 397 閱讀 7160

用途:在目錄下沒有預設首頁面(如index.html index.php)時防止使用者瀏覽web目錄。

記得以前沒有權利修改apache配置、伺服器也不支援.htaccess檔案的時候都是在每個目錄下新建index.html來防止列目錄的,現在提供2種方法來放置使用者列web目錄。

1、apache配置檔案修改法

開啟apache配置檔案httpd.conf

查詢 options indexes followsymlinks

修改為 options -indexes (減號就代表取消)

儲存退出,重新啟動apache

2、.htaccess檔案修改法

在.htaccess檔案裡加入以下內容就可以阻止目錄列表的顯示了。

options -indexes

關閉Apache的目錄瀏覽功能

今天在調整 架構時,突然發現可以直接瀏覽到子目錄下的結構和檔案。我覺得這是乙個比較危險的情況,特別是apache配置中是開啟該選項的,有必要關閉它。一 預設情況 預設情況下,apache的配置檔案 etc httpd conf httpd.conf中有如下引數 引用options indexes f...

關閉Apache的目錄瀏覽功能

一 預設情況 預設情況下,apache的配置檔案c web apache2.4 conf httpd.conf中有如下引數 引用options indexes followsymlinks 也就是說,在目錄下沒有預設首頁面 如 index.html index.php等 時,可以讓使用者直接瀏覽we...

Nginx 和 Apache 開啟目錄瀏覽功能

1.nginx 在相應專案的 server 段中的 location 段中,新增 autoindex on。例如 server location php access log home wwwlogs practise access.log access 2.apache 在 http.conf 中...